Output 95f5915ab72d99517aecaf1fc5b88ef21edf7ab0b1fe37b22cbf23bebd53fbf5:1

value
13141267
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c03acd80183244a9e91ebf4e14e8e8dcaa6c74ef OP_EQUAL
address
MRRaQwu74vZjd7nQ8TxVF9DmQVHJHu7yHD
transaction
95f5915ab72d99517aecaf1fc5b88ef21edf7ab0b1fe37b22cbf23bebd53fbf5
spent
true